#3ebb77 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#3ebb77 is composed of 24.3% red, 73.3% green and 46.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 66.8% cyan, 0% magenta, 36.4% yellow and 26.7% black. It has a hue angle of 147.4 degrees, a saturation of 50.2% and a lightness of 48.8%. #3ebb77 color hex could be obtained by blending #7cffee with #007700. Closest websafe color is: #33cc66.

Shades and Tints of #3ebb77

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030a07 is the darkest color, while #fafefc is the lightest one.

Tones of #3ebb77

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#77827c is the less saturated color, while #05f472 is the most saturated one.
